Subject: [PATCH net-next 08/16] dt-bindings: net: dwmac: Drop prop names from snps,axi-config description

The property is supposed to contain a phandle reference to the DT-node
with the AXI-bus parameters. Such DT-node is described in the same
DT-bindings schema by means of the sub-node with the name
"stmmac-axi-config". Similarly to MTL Tx/Rx config phandle properties
let's drop the target DT-node properties list from the "snps,axi-config"
property description since having that duplicate is not only pointless,
but also worsens the bindings maintainability by causing a need to support
the two identical lists. Instead the reference to the target DT-node is
added to the description.

diff --git a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ml
index 01f385867c3a..89be67e55c3e 100644
--- a/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ml
+++ b/Documentation/devicetree/bindings/net/snps,dwmac.yaml
@@ -98,17 +98,9 @@ properties:
   snps,axi-config:
     $ref: /schemas/types.yaml#/definitions/phandle
     description:
-      AXI BUS Mode parameters. Phandle to a node that can contain the
-      following properties
-        * snps,lpi_en, enable Low Power Interface
-        * snps,xit_frm, unlock on WoL
-        * snps,wr_osr_lmt, max write outstanding req. limit
-        * snps,rd_osr_lmt, max read outstanding req. limit
-        * snps,kbbe, do not cross 1KiB boundary.
-        * snps,blen, this is a vector of supported burst length.
-        * snps,fb, fixed-burst
-        * snps,mb, mixed-burst
-        * snps,rb, rebuild INCRx Burst
+      AXI BUS Mode parameters. Phandle to a node that
+      implements the 'stmmac-axi-config' object described in
+      this binding.
